Apple Inc
TECHNOLOGY · CONSUMER ELECTRONICS · USA
Apple Inc. is an American multinational technology company that specializes in consumer electronics, computer software, and online services. Apple is the world's largest technology company by revenue (totalling $274.5 billion in 2020) and, since January 2021, the world's most valuable company. As of 2021, Apple is the world's fourth-largest PC vendor by unit sales, and fourth-largest smartphone manufacturer. It is one of the Big Five American information technology companies, along with Amazon, Google, Microsoft, and Facebook.

TECHNOLOGY · SEMICONDUCTORS · USA
Credo Technology Group Holding Ltd offers various high-speed connectivity solutions for electrical and optical Ethernet applications in the United States, Mexico, Malaysia, Hong Kong and internationally. The company is headquartered in San Jose, California.
